Working under administrative supervision and with moderate difficulty, this position is responsible for providing administrative support to NACOG’s Home Rehabilitation Program, from initial communication with clients to maintaining digital files. This position is also responsible for assisting with providing technical assistance and administrative support to communities and counties throughout the NACOG region in the development, implementation, and completion of Community Development Block Grant (CDBG) activities, with a focus on Davis-Bacon Labor Standards and Section 3 tracking and documentation.

ESSENTIAL D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ES:

  • Independently conducts all administrative activities involved in the implementation of the Home Rehabilitation Program, from reviewing applications to advertising for bids
  • Determines household eligibility through document review, researching public databases, income qualifying, and ranking applicants
  • Serves as a main point of contact for public inquiries, screening applicants and providing program information and resource referrals to the public
  • Compiles necessary documentation for CDBG and HOME grant applications
  • Contacts regulatory agencies and completes environmental review records for CDBG projects
  • Prepares bid packages and submits ads for the CDBG contractor procurement process
  • Prepares performance and closeout reports to be submitted to the AZ Dept. of Housing
  • Conducts labor standards monitoring and payroll reviews for CDBG construction projects
  • Prepares billings for CDBG and HOME projects
  • Develops systems and forms necessary for effective and efficient program operation
  • Develops and maintains CDBG and HOME files necessary for documenting program compliance
  • Prepares for CDBG and Housing project monitoring by the AZ Dept. of Housing
  • Other related duties, as assigned.

EDUCATION AND/OR EXPERIENCE:

Bachelor’s Degree from an accredited college or university in Public Administration, planning, or other related field of study; and a minimum of three years’ experience in administration, or other related field OR an equivalent combination of education, training, and experience which demonstrates the ability to perform the duties of the position.
